ABOUT
The Effective Teaching Institute conference originated with Dr. Willard Bill Sr. and Jim Egawa in the 1980’s. The leadership of this work has since passed on to Dr. Denise Bill and the Muckleshoot Tribal College. Although its format and content have evolved over the years, the basic concept of engaging in effective practices for Native students is the core of this conference.
Effective Teaching institute shares cultural insights, examples, models, and hands-on experiences for those looking to strengthen ways to work with Native students. This Institute is geared to teachers, professors, paraeducators, and administrators looking for culturally relevant ways to work with local Tribes in Washington State.
